


Kasavuori Outdoor Recreation Area offers families a peaceful escape into Finnish nature with easy walking trails, open spaces for running and playing, and perfect picnic spots surrounded by scenic woodland. This 24-hour accessible park provides a safe, natural playground where kids can explore Nordic forests, spot local wildlife, and enjoy outdoor adventures year-round without any entrance fees.
Late spring through early autumn (May to September) offers the most comfortable weather for families, with long daylight hours perfect for extended visits. Weekday mornings are quietest, while summer evenings provide magical midnight sun experiences unique to Finland.
This park is completely free and open 24/7 with no facilities like restrooms or food vendors, so come prepared. The nearest amenities are in Kauniainen town center, about a 10-minute walk away.
Winter visits (December to March) offer unique snowy landscapes and potential cross-country skiing opportunities, but require proper cold-weather gear. Summer provides the midnight sun experience with daylight until 11pm. Autumn (September to October) features stunning fall foliage colors.
Head to Kauniainen town center (1 km away) for family dining options including cafe restaurants and pizzerias. Alternatively, pack a picnic from nearby grocery stores like S-Market Kauniainen for an authentic outdoor Finnish dining experience in the park.
